Cavaliers Secure Easy Win Over Pistons
The Cleveland Cavaliers defeated the Detroit Pistons, 113-85, at Rocket Mortgage Fieldhouse on Wednesday.

The Cavaliers (35-22) and the Pistons (14-42) are moving through opposite paths this season, and this game was the perfect example to show why one of these teams is a contender and why the other team has been in the midst of a rebuilding process for quite a while. Cleveland dominated early on and led by 18 points following the first quarter (32-14), but the Pistons didn’t go down without a fight and posted resistance, winning both the second (26-19) and third (28-25) quarters. Cleveland was still up by eight points entering the final 12 minutes of action, but they didn’t allow a potential comeback for Detroit. The Cavaliers closed things out following a 37-17 score in the fourth and breezed their way to an easy victory in front of their fans. With the win, Cleveland moved to 23-6 at home, while the Pistons fell to 7-21 on the road.

Jarrett Allen led the way for the Cavaliers with 20 points and 14 rebounds, while Caris LeVert ended with 15 points, five rebounds, five assists and two steals. Ricky Rubio impressed and finished with 14 points, eight dimes and four steals, and Evan Mobley recorded 19 points, eight rebounds and three assists. Dean Wade posted 10 points and nine rebounds off the bench.

Bojan Bogdanovic had 15 points, three rebounds and three assists for Detroit and led them in scoring. Jalen Duren recorded 14 points, nine rebounds, three blocks and two assists, and Jaden Ivey notched 10 points in 26 minutes. Isaiah Stewart posted nine points, seven rebounds and three assists across 28 minutes.
